Understanding Kilometers and Miles
Before diving into the conversion, let's understand the units involved. A kilometer (km) is a unit of length in the metric system, equal to 1000 meters. The metric system, also known as the International System of Units (SI), is a decimal system based on powers of 10, making conversions within the system relatively straightforward.
A mile (mi), on the other hand, is a unit of length in the imperial system, historically defined in various ways depending on location and time. And the most common definition today is the international mile, which is approximately 1. 60934 kilometers. The imperial system, unlike the metric system, lacks a consistent decimal base, making conversions more complex. This is why conversion factors are crucial when moving between these two systems.
Method 1: Using the Conversion Factor
The most direct way to convert 84 kilometers to miles is by using the conversion factor: 1 mile ≈ 1.60934 kilometers. 60934 kilometers. What this tells us is one mile is roughly equal to 1.To convert kilometers to miles, we divide the number of kilometers by the conversion factor.
That's why, to convert 84 kilometers to miles:
84 km / 1.60934 km/mile ≈ 52.2 miles
So, 84 kilometers is approximately equal to 52.Now, 2 miles. Note that this is an approximation because the conversion factor is a decimal approximation itself.

Historical Context of Units: A Glimpse into the Past
The different units of measurement, kilometers and miles, reflect the historical evolution of measurement systems. The kilometer is a relatively modern unit, rooted in the metric system developed in France during the late 18th century. Its decimal-based structure reflects a rational approach to measurement. Miles, on the other hand, have a more complex and varied history, with their definitions evolving over centuries and differing slightly between countries. Understanding this historical context highlights the importance of standardized units like the kilometer, promoted by the International System of Units (SI).
